CAW says a deal with Chrysler is possible tonight when negotiations resume

TORONTO - The Canadian Auto Workers union says a deal with Chrysler is possible when negotiations resume. A union official said it hopes to "wrap it up" by early Thursday morning. Key union officials are taking a break from talks to participate in ratification meetings for the General Motors contract.
